Transaction

e26ac643ea62123bc45c4599bc33fae846f38500bbda2db854eb500d1ca603a2
186,964 confirmations
Timestamp
1662454758
Block752,863
Fee1,045 sats
Fee rate4 sats/vB
view on mempool.space

Inputs & Outputs